blog sur le développement web, jquery,css3, Magento, Symphony, php et bien d'autres choses

Articles tagués ‘PHP’

tumblr : Gagner de l’argent avec l’affiliation. retour sur expérience.

upload-097f7e80-d4f3-11e5-9237-bb4846db4dea

Cet article vise à vous partager mon retour d’expérience que j’ai pu avoir suite à l’expérience que j’ai pu mener ces deux dernières années avec Tumblr. J’avais en 2014 ouvert un tumblr regroupant des photos de filles tatouées et mannequin à la mode punk rock et alternatif pour répondre au pari que m’avait lancé un collègue. à savoir qui aurait le plus de follower sur un mois. En postant, à la main entre 2 et 10 photos par jour, en choisissant soigneusement les tags et sans rien faire de plus, que laisser le trafic interne à tumblr faire son œuvre, en un mois, j’étais à environs 5000 followers. certains diront que c’est peu, d’autre diront que cet extra. Pour ma part j’étais content et j’ai en plus remporté le pari. Etant dans le domaine de la publicité sur le net, et compte tenu du nombre de client que l’on peut toucher rapidement, qui plus est qualifiés, j’ai voulu essayer de monétiser mon tumblr de façon transparente. mais différentes problématiques ce sont posées à moi:

– quel genre de tumblr créer

– quel contenu, et ou trouver le contenu

– comment perdre moins de temps à créer les posts.

Je me suis orienté sur le sentier du Porno. bien que ultra concurrentiel sur Tumblr, ou le porno est roi. donc ok monter des tumblrs dont le contenu est de la photo XXX. mais comment monétiser? et si la photo est un screen d’une vidéo dont je donne l’accès au trailer juste en dessous de l’image via un lien. Yes !

Sauf que je n’ai pas envie de me frapper l’extraction de screenshot de la videos, ni de trouver la ou les vidéos. c’est supra glauque. heureusement il ya des plateformes d’affiliation géniale pour ça. qui vous fournisse tout pour bien faire. des images de qualités en ULTRAHD, les vidéos, les landings pages etc, bref tous les outils de promotions utiles à ma mission.

Pour ma part j’ai travaillé avec Gammae, une boite canadienne. vous pouvez vous ouvrir un compte facilement en vous inscrivant ici, c’est tout bete et ça ne coute rien.

Créer votre compte chez Gammae

grace aux outils de promotions vous pourrez extraire un fichier csv contenant tout ce dont vous avez besoins pour creer des posts. titre url de la videos, tags, acteurs, durée, description etc etc.

La partie la plus dure du système, c’est de dompter l’api Tumblr. j’ai pour ma part créer une application web qui consomme cette api, et va créer ce dont j’ai besoins chez tumblr, en parsant les fichiers csv que j’ai extrait chez gammae.

j’ai ainsi pu constituer, la première année une 60 aines de tumblr, avec environs, en moyennes 300 billets chacun. avec juste le strict minimum. une photo le lien vers la videos et les tags de la videos. sans me soucier de la description et du nombre d’acteurs.

Grace à l’outils de statistics de gammae, j’ai pu voir que je montais à 100 click par jour menant sur une page de paiement gammae,après que le client est visionné la vidéos, soit environs un nombre sympa de de click depuis tumblr si on se dit qu’environ 3% des gens qui visionnent le billet cliquent pour aller plus loin. Et puis tumblr m’a fermé mon compte une première fois. car il est interdit de faire de l’affiliation et de la promotion via tumblr.

Etant donné que j’avais ma plateforme PHP d’insertion de billets au top, j’ai recréé un compte directement apres. et ai décidé de passer a des optimisations. je vous passe les détails et voici mes constats sur la deuxièmes années.

– un tumblr dédié à une porn star fonctionne mieux qu’un tumblr avec des vidéos pele-mele.

  • toujours inclure les noms des acteurs dans les tags
  • ne pas s’embêter à mettre la description de la vidéos ou du texte, une photo et un lien vers la vidéos suffit. j’ai eu beaucoup plus de click avec peu de contenu qu’en m’appliquant.
  • a la fin de vos post, ajouter 3 liens vers vos top tumblr, ou si vous voulez juste faire connaitre, des tumblrs aléatoire de votre collection, ou si vous voulez faire gonfler le nombre de follower sur un tumblr en particulier, placé le systématiquement dans cette liste de 3
  • toujours des liens en target blank
  • si vous arrivez via les stats de la plateforme ou via vos stats perso à detecter les billets qui genere le plus de click, creer des billets « best-of en reprenant directement le top 10 des videos et un lien vers ces dernières.
  • Pour le lien vers la video, choisissez des textes intriguant ou qui scuscite la curiosité. bien souvent la photo se suffit a elle meme ainsi qu’un simple « click to see this amazing videos » mais les meilleurs d’entre vous sauront trouvez. pour ma part, j’ai fais un peu de machine learning, des intitulé comme: click here to see this amazing video, or click here to see this free trailer marchaient au top.

et puis la magie tumblr s’est arretée, je me suis fait détecté et fermer mon deuxième compte. sur ces deux ans j’ai gagné 300 dollars. c’est pas grand chose, mais ça m’a fait plaisir de voir que les efforts payent. cependant, le rapport temps passé argent récolté étant tellement faible que, je rechigne un peu à relancer la machine. bref voila je voulais vous partager cette experience. c’est plutôt sympa. surtout quand ça marche. avec gamae, un simple abonnement vendu et vous êtes sur de toucher au moins 200 dollars en revshare sur un an.

 

 

 

 

Publicités

PHP : détecter qu’on est en mode CLI

Bien souvent vous êtes amené à créer des CRON JOB. ces derniers sont souvent appelé en mode CLI (command line interface). Hors parfois pour une raison X ou Y dans le script php appelé, vous avez peut être besoins de détecter que vous êtes en mode CLI. (pour le chargement d’une conf spéciale en DEV par exemple).

Pour ce faire il existe une fonction PHP qui s’appelle:

php_sapi_name();
if(php_sapi_name() === 'cli') {
   echo 'on est en mode console';
}

php_sapi_name



Cours et soutien en programmation PHP sur L yon

Cela fais maintenant 5 ans que je suis développeurs web, et que je manipule le PHP, le javascript et méthodologie de développement  en milieu professionnel.
Fort de cette petite expérience, je peux mettre a disposition de ceux qui en ont besoins mes compétences en programmation dans le cadre de cours de soutiens ou cours tout court pour ceux qui veulent apprendre la programmation et progresser.

je peux me déplacer sur lyon.

Pour les intéressés, merci de me contacter sur b-n-j(at)live.com

URL rewriting : comment réécrire les URLs

la réécriture d’url, vous ne savez pas comment faire ?je vais tenter dans cet article de donner la base pour que vous puissiez comprendre les mécanismes de la reconstruction des urls de votre site web.

tout d’abord,  c’est quoi cette idée saugrenue de vouloir réécrire les urls? la réponse c’est que cela d’avoir des urls plus lisibles, et pour les robots du référencement de mieux répertorier le site. En effet si on récrit son url avec des mots clefs simplement, cela ne sera que meilleur pour le référencement du site. Mais revenons en au code.

identifions deja la forme de vos anciennes url. prenons exemple d’une url d’article et de page:

http://www.monsite.fr/page/article.php?id=10&page=20&categorie=maison

nous allons faire en sorte que cette url devienne:

http://www.monsite.fr/page/article-10-20-maison

 

pour cela, créer un fichier .htaccess et écrivez ceci dedans:


# Le serveur doit suivre les liens symboliques :
Options +FollowSymlinks

# Activation du module de réécriture d'URL :
RewriteEngine on

#--------------------------------------------------
# Règles de réécriture d'URL :
#--------------------------------------------------

RewriteRule ^article-([0-9]+)-([0-9]+)-([a-z]*)$   /page/article.php?id=$1&rubrique=$2&toto=$3 [L]

 

voila, vous n’avez plus dans votre application php, qu’a réécrire vos urls de la nouvelle forme :

http://www.monsite.fr/page/article-10-20-maison

au lieu de :

http://www.monsite.fr/page/article.php?id=10&page=20&categorie=maison

ainsi quand vous appelerez cette URL : http://www.monsite.fr/page/article-10-20-maison le serveur automatiquement la transformeras en http://www.monsite.fr/page/article.php?id=10&page=20&categorie=maison et saura s’y retrouver.

il est toute fois possible de laisse les url’s écrites de manière normale mais d’appeler une fonction php en charge de les réécrire dans le code…

 

 

 

PHP : planifier une tache sur un serveur OVH

Bien souvent , nous avons besoins sur notre site internet ou nos applications de jouer des scripts de manière fréquente dans le temps. (refaire le site map, envoyer des mails etc). il faut donc préparer une tache planifié ou scheduled task ou encore cronTab.

pour ceux qui on leur site hébergé chez OVH. planifier l’execution d’un script php se fait depuis l’interface administrateur de manière assez simple. on choisit le mode d’exécution, on choisit le script à éxécuter, on enregistre et c’est partit.

toutes les explications et le tutorial sont la :  tutoriel, planifier l’exécution d’un script chez OVH

Mysql: trouver des enregistrements ayant des valeurs identiques sur 1, 2 , 3 colonnes

pour ceux qui ne savent pas comment trouver les doublons des enregistrements Mysql possèdant des colonnes identiques voici la marche a suivre :


// requete pour trouver les doublons dans mysql

SELECT cola, colb count(*) FROM maTable GROUP BY cola, colb HAVING COUNT(*) > 1;

// fin de la requete

ce script est sponsorisé par les Bogdanov ^^

un exemple de doublons mysql

un exemple de doublons mysql

Lien

PHP image magician: comment redimenssionner une image en php

 Home – PHP Image Magician. est une des librairies permettant de redimensionner des images en PHP.